To come to be eligible for the visa, you are required to make a minimal financial investment depending on your selected financial investment option. EB5 Investment Immigration. 2 financial investment choices are available: A minimum direct investment of $1.05 million in a united state industrial enterprise outside of the TEA. A minimal financial investment of at the very least $800,000 in a Targeted Employment Area (TEA), which is a rural or high-unemployment area

For consular processing, which is done through the National Visa Center, the immigrant visa processing charges payable each is $345. If the capitalist is in the United States in a legal standing, such as an H-1B or F-1, she or he can file the I-485 type with the USCIS- for changing condition from a non-immigrant to that of irreversible homeowner.


Upon approval of your EB5 Visa, you obtain a conditional permanent residency for 2 years. You would certainly require to file a Kind I-829 (Request by Financier to Remove Problems on Permanent Local Status) within the last 3 months of the 2-year credibility to remove the problems to end up being a long-term resident.

In an EB-5 local center investment, the investor will certainly purchase a pre-prepared financial investment structure where the local facility has developed a new company. Given that it's already pre-prepared, the regional center investments call for administrative charges which would certainly set you back $50,000 USD to $70,000 USD. If you're intending to employ a legal representative, there may be lower lawful charges as contrasted to a straight financial investment as there is normally ess work.


As per the EB-5 Reform and Honesty Act of 2022, local center investors must additionally send out an additional $1, 000 USD as part of submitting their application. This added expense doesn't relate to a modified demand. If you selected the choice to make a straight financial investment, after that you would certainly require to connect a service strategy along with your I-526.

In a straight investment, the investors structure the financial investment themselves so there's no added administrative charge to be paid. There can be professional charges birthed by the capitalist to make certain compliance with the EB-5 program, such as lawful fees, company strategy writing costs, financial expert charges, and third-party reporting costs amongst others.


Additionally, the investor is also in charge of getting a business plan that adheres to the EB-5 Visa demands. This added cost could vary from $2,500 to $10,000 USD, depending on the nature and structure of business. EB5 Investment Immigration. There can be a lot more costs, if it would certainly be supported, for example, by marketing research


An EB5 financier ought to also take into consideration tax factors to consider for the period of the EB-5 program: Given that you'll end up being an irreversible resident, you will go through income taxes on your worldwide income. In addition, you have to report and pay taxes on any type of income obtained Get More Information from your financial investment. If you sell your investment, you might undergo a resources gains tax.

The areas outside of metropolitan statistical locations that qualify as TEAs in Maryland are: Caroline Region, Dorchester County, Garrett Area, Kent Area and Talbot County. The Maryland Department of you can try here Business is the marked authority to certify areas that qualify as high joblessness areas in Maryland in accordance with 204.6(i). Commerce accredits geographical this contact form areas such as regions, Demographics designated locations or census systems in non-rural regions as areas of high joblessness if they have unemployment prices of at the very least 150 percent of the national joblessness rate.


We evaluate application requests to license TEAs under the EB-5 Immigrant Capitalist Visa program. EB5 Investment Immigration. Demands will certainly be assessed on a case-by-case basis and letters will certainly be issued for areas that meet the TEA needs.
